4

私は GAE/J を使用しており、cron 経由でバックアップを取っています。 https://developers.google.com/appengine/articles/scheduled_backups

API(/_ah/datastore_admin/backup.create)でバックアップを取ることは可能ですが、APIでバックアップを削除する方法が見つかりませんでした。

すでに「backup.delete」を試しましたが、うまくいきませんでした。

誰かがcron経由で古いバックアップを削除する方法を知っていますか?

ありがとうございました。

4

1 に答える 1

1

[データストア管理]ページに移動し、いくつかのバックアップを選択して[削除]をクリックすると、移動先のページに非表示のフィールドがあるフォームが表示されます。このフォームは、バックアップIDを(同じ名前「backup_id」の個別のフィールドとして)次のURLにPOSTします。/_ah/datastore_admin/backup_delete.do

backup_idは、データストア内の_AE_Backup_Informationエンティティのキ​​ーです。

まだ使ってみませんでした。フォームはXSRFトークンを使用します。

于 2013-02-14T21:41:13.743 に答える